Interior house painting by home size: Annapolis vs Frederick
Interior painting is priced mostly by the surface area you cover, which scales with home size. A whole-home repaint runs about $2–$6 per square foot of floor area for walls, ceilings, and trim — prep work and ceiling height push it higher.

Cheapest time for interior house painting in either city
Summer's exterior-painting rush is really a weather requirement, not a preference, and prices reflect it. Interior work has no such requirement, making the trade's quiet winter months the cheapest time to book it.
What are you really paying for in a paint job?
Paint is the smallest line item in a painting budget — prep and labor are where the real cost sits. Our editors on where to actually spend.
The coverage case
A quote that promises 'one coat, done' is usually promising a thin film that telegraphs whatever was underneath. Primer and two finish coats is what holds the color and buries the old wall. Put both in writing; otherwise the cheaper bid is just less product spread further.
The prep-first case
Surface prep — patching, sanding, caulking, washing — is most of a lasting finish. A bid that's cheap because it skips prep will peel within a year. Pay for the prep, not the brand name.
The timing case
Book interior rooms during the slow winter stretch and you get first-string crews without the summer premium. Outside work can't be pushed against the weather: wait until the siding is dry and temperatures hold, or the coat fails to bond and the whole wall comes back around.
Judge a paint quote by prep and coats, not the headline number. Good prep, two coats over primer and the right season beat a cheap bid every time.
